Now, let’s get into the rules of the game. The premise is simple – every time a specific event occurs during the debate, participants take a drink. Just remember to pace yourself and drink responsibly!
Here are the rules for the Presidential Debate Drinking Game:
1. Whenever President Trump mentions “fake news” or “Crooked Hillary,” take a sip of your drink.
2. If Senator Harris references her time as a prosecutor or mentions criminal justice reform, take a drink.
3. Every time the candidates interrupt each other, take a drink.
4. If President Trump makes a reference to his electoral victory in 2016, take a sip.
5. Whenever Senator Harris brings up healthcare or women’s rights, take a drink.
6. If either candidate dodges a question or goes off on a tangent, everyone must finish their drink.
